I.XC. Youth and judgment

1 Lo, the young tribes of Adam rise,
And thro' all nature rove
Fulfil the wishes of their eyes,
And taste the joys they love.

2 They give a loose to wild desires;
But let the sinners know,
The strict account that God requires
Of all the works they do.

3 The judge prepares his throne on high,
The frighted earth and seas
Avoid the fury of his eye,
And flee before his face.

4 How shall I bear that dreadful day,
And stand the fi'ry test?
I give all mortal joys away,
To be for ever blest.
